Papas De Baja
This recipe is terrific! If you prefer, use vegetable oil instead of bacon.

• 1 lb. bacon cut into 1/2" pieces or 1/2 cup vegetable oil
• 5 medium Russet potatoes (not too done) cut into bite size chunks, skins on or off, your preference
• 3 medium onions cut in 8ths, about 1/2" pieces
• 1 jar Billy Beans I Scream Salsa
• 1/2 lb. shredded Jack or cheddar cheese

Bake the potatoes the night before. In a large frying pan fry bacon on medium heat until crisp then remove to drain on paper towels. Add the onions and continue to cook at medium in the remaining bacon fat until the onions just start to get tender. Drain the onions and pat dry on paper towels saving about 3 Tbls. of the bacon fat or vegetable oil to add back to the frying pan. Add the already baked and cut up potatoes and the drained onions, fry on high until the potatoes and onions start to brown. (You will have to stir quite often through this state.)

When potatoes are browned to your liking, drain any excess fat or oil from frying pan, add Billy Beans I Scream Salsa and return the bacon to the pan. Stir well and simmer off any excess moisture, remove to a suitable baking dish, cover the top with the shredded cheese and broil in the oven until the cheese has melted and is just starting to brown. For breakfast serve with eggs and flour tortillas, or with a nice salad for lunch or dinner.
